The title of seamus heaney s first collection of poetry since winning the nobel prize in 1995 is the term used in ireland for a carpenters level, an earthy physical allusion to matters of spirit that is quintessential heaney. The poems in the spirit level continue to acknowledge the everyday miracles and the living past which the swedish academy recognised in its nobel citation in 1995. In the spirit level, as ever with seamus heaney, personal memory and humble domestic objects a whitewash brush, a sofa, a swing are endowed with talismanic significance, and throughout the collection he addresses his growing concerns, which inevitably include the political situation in his native northern ireland, in a poetry that never ceases to be fluid, alert, and completely truthful.
